Transaction 8e80f39aa591788be19c93eead34123e11489c74553c31a61ca64e8f6ede4503

1 Input
2 Outputs
  • 8e80f39aa591788be19c93eead34123e11489c74553c31a61ca64e8f6ede4503:0
  • value  195296
    address  3CDmnNhDf7LYu95cWFVcPPJKkmU1TpL82d
  • 8e80f39aa591788be19c93eead34123e11489c74553c31a61ca64e8f6ede4503:1
  • value  283267
    address  15cczFJmb5H51pz9tjPkWvNSyj6m13C2i3